STAR VALLEY RANCH, WYOMING QUICK STATS
County: Sheridan
Elevation: 5079 feet
Land Area: 12.7 square miles
Population Density: 64 people per square mile
Population: 818
Races (City): White Non-Hispanic (97.6%), American Indian (1.7%), Two or more races (1.2%)
Ancestries (City): German (21.9%), English (18.9%), Irish (11.6%), Scotch-Irish (6.7%), Swedish (6.4%), Norwegian (3.9%)
Nearest city with pop. 50,000+: Idaho Falls, ID (64.5 miles , pop. 50,730)
Nearest city with pop. 200,000+: West Adams, CO (376.7 miles , pop. 259,628)
Nearest city with pop. 1,000,000+: Phoenix, AZ (656.5 miles , pop. 1,321,045)
Nearest cities: Etna, WY (2.1 miles) , Thayne, WY (2.1 miles ), Bedford, WY (2.4 miles) , Turnerville, WY (3.1 miles) , Alpine, WY (3.6 miles ), Auburn, WY (3.6 miles ), Grover, WY (3.6 miles) , Alpine Northeast, WY (3.7 miles) .
Star Valley Ranch Compared to State Average:
    Median house value above state average.
    Unemployed percentage significantly below state average.
    Black race population percentage significantly below state average.
    Hispanic race population percentage significantly below state average.
    Median age significantly above state average.
    Foreign-born population percentage below state average.
    Renting percentage significantly below state average.
    House age significantly below state average.
    Number of college students significantly below state average.


STAR VALLEY RANCH, WYOMING EDUCATION FACTS
High school or higher: 89.50%
Bachelor’s degree or higher: 23.30%
Graduate or professional degree: 10.90%
